Imports from China increased 24% to Euro 56.4 million, while imports from Indonesia increased 37% to Euro 50.5 million and imports from Malaysia were up 26% at Euro 21.1 million.
Imports of wood doors from Brazil remained stable at Euro 9.3 million during the period.
Imports accounted for around 4.6% of the total supply of EU wooden door consumption in 2015, up slightly from 4.5% in 2013 but down from 5% in 2010.
